Sulekh is a specialized Indian language typesetting and keyboard layout software. It is primarily used for Marathi, Hindi, and Konkani languages. Core Use Cases What is Sulekh Software
Keyboard hooks and Input Method Editors (IMEs) must match the architecture of the application you are typing into. If you use a 32-bit typing tool, it may fail to inject text into native 64-bit applications like modern versions of MS Word, Google Chrome, or Windows system search bars. The 64-bit version ensures global compatibility. 2. Elimination of Crashes and Lag
